Entity Framework – l'Insertion dans plusieurs tables à l'aide de la clé étrangère

Je suis un parent newby à EF et ont créé un modèle simple (voir ci-dessous) à l'aide de EF4.
Entity Framework – l'Insertion dans plusieurs tables à l'aide de la clé étrangère

Je vais avoir un problème de l'insertion d'un nouvel enregistrement dans le UserRecord entité et par la suite l'ajout de la UserDetail entité qui utilise le nouvellement créé UserRecordId que sa clé primaire. Le code ci-dessous l'habitude de travailler lors de ma base de données a un un-à-plusieurs relations mais quand je l'ai changer pour un one-to-one relation, je reçois l'erreur en surbrillance dans l'image ci-dessous.
Entity Framework – l'Insertion dans plusieurs tables à l'aide de la clé étrangère

Je crois que sa ne fonctionne pas comme il est aujourd'hui pas UserDetails propriété associée à la UserRecord parce que c'est maintenant un one-to-one relation. Ma question est comment puis-je maintenant insérer de nouveaux UserRecord et correspondant UserDetail entités avec un one-to-one relation?

Toute aide sur ce que l'on est apprécié, comme l'ont été sur la recherche sur le web et d'essayer une variété de choses différentes sans succès.

Acclamations

Cragly

InformationsquelleAutor Cragly | 2010-12-14